I understand that following this week’s meeting, the petition is due to be closed. However, we have some concerns that the blanket ban policy is still in place in many areas, despite the Minister’s assertions that only the head teacher should decide and that this should be done on a case-by-case basis. I have attached a letter received by parents at one school. I have also just received a message from someone else which says:

In the school that my children attend everyone gets a fine if they take them out for more than 5days. At least 7 parent's that i know of have had fines in the last couple of months which is a lot as there are only 50 children at the school.

I asked whether they could request absence and the mother said:

Everyone asked for time off in a letter to the head teacher but everyone still got a fine. £60 per child per parent and as far as I'm aware this still stands in the school. But in the school a few miles away no one is getting a fine and I know children that have had 2 weeks of with no fine.

I don’t yet know the extent of this situation, therefore I would very much appreciate more time to work that out.
